# -*- encoding: utf-8 -*-
import os
import sys
from xml.dom.minidom import parseString
from collections import defaultdict
class Style:
# .highlight is the wrapper class for highlighting therefore
# all css rules are prefixed with .highlight
PREFIX = '.codehilite'
# -----------------------------------------
# Params
# name: the name of the class
# args: each argument is an array.
# Each array consists of css properties
# that is either a color or font style
# ----------------------------------------
def __init__(self, name, *args):
self.name = name # Name of the class
self.rules = {} # The css rules
for arr in args:
for value in arr:
# Only define properties if they are already not defined
# This allows "cascading" if rules to be applied
if value.startswith('#') and 'color' not in self.rules:
self.rules['color'] = value
else:
if 'italic' in value and 'font-style' not in self.rules:
self.rules['font-style'] = 'italic'
if 'underline' in value and 'text-decoration' not in self.rules:
self.rules['text-decoration'] = 'underline'
if 'bold' in value and 'font-weight' not in self.rules:
self.rules['font-weight'] = 'bold'
# Helper method for creating the css rule
def _join_attr(self):
temp = []
if(len(self.rules) == 0):
return ''
for key in self.rules:
temp.append(key + ': ' + self.rules[key])
return '; '.join(temp) + ';'
def toString(self):
joined = self._join_attr()
if joined:
return "%s .%s { %s }" % (Style.PREFIX, self.name, joined)
return ''
# Crappy xml parsing function for getting the
# colors and font styles from colortheme file
def get_settings(color_scheme_content):
settings = defaultdict(lambda: [])
dom = parseString(color_scheme_content)
arr = dom.getElementsByTagName('array')[0]
editor_cfg = arr.getElementsByTagName('dict')[0].getElementsByTagName('dict')[0]
editor_vals = editor_cfg.getElementsByTagName('string')
background = editor_vals[0].firstChild.nodeValue
text_color = editor_vals[2].firstChild.nodeValue
settings['editor_bg'] = background
settings['text_color'] = text_color
for node in arr.childNodes:
if node.nodeName == "dict":
try:
setting = node.getElementsByTagName('string')[1].firstChild.nodeValue
attrs = []
values = node.getElementsByTagName('dict')[0].getElementsByTagName('string')
for v in values:
if v.firstChild:
a = str(v.firstChild.nodeValue).strip()
attrs.append(a)
for s in setting.split(', '):
settings[s] = attrs
except:
continue
return settings
